Before anything else, always check the manufacturer’s care instructions on your bedsheet’s label. Every fabric type—whether cotton, polyester, or a blend—has specific guidelines for washing temperature, drying method, and ironing.
Floral bedsheets, especially those with printed designs or made from 100% cotton, may be sensitive to high temperatures or harsh chemicals. Ignoring the label can result in faded prints, weakened fibers, or shrinking.

Use a gentle, mild detergent—preferably one that is formulated for colored fabrics or is labeled as “color-safe.” Avoid bleach, even for light-colored floral prints, as it can damage both the pattern and the material.
An often-overlooked tip, turning your bedsheets inside out before tossing them into the washing machine can help preserve the vibrancy of the print. This method reduces friction on the printed side, keeping the design from wearing off prematurely.
Also, wash your floral bedsheet separately from rough fabrics like denim, towels, or garments with zippers to prevent friction-induced fading or tearing.
For printed bedsheets—especially floral ones made from soft cotton—selecting the delicate or gentle cycle on your washing machine can go a long way. It ensures minimal agitation, which reduces wear and tear on the fabric and the printed design.
Don’t overload your machine. Overcrowding leads to inadequate rinsing and harsh rubbing, both of which are enemies of long-lasting bedsheets.
Exposing floral bedsheets to direct sunlight during drying might seem like a good idea, but it often leads to color fading. Prolonged sun exposure can break down the dyes, especially those in intricate floral patterns.
Instead, hang your bedsheets to dry in a shaded, airy area. If using a dryer, choose the low-heat setting and remove the sheets promptly to avoid wrinkles and heat damage.

While fabric softeners may make bedsheets feel smoother, they often leave a residue that can dull the fabric and affect its breathability. Over time, softeners can reduce the absorbency and freshness of cotton bedsheets.
Instead, add half a cup of white vinegar during the rinse cycle once a month. It softens naturally and removes detergent buildup without harming the fabric or print.
